The average cost to hire professional movers is approximately $1,700, but the total price can range from as low as $920 to over $12,000 depending on the move's complexity. For local moves, typically under 100 miles, costs generally fall between $920 and $2,530. Long-distance moves are more expensive, with prices ranging from $2,700 to $10,000 or more.

Several key factors influence the final cost:

  • Distance and Home Size: The mileage of the move and the size of your home.

  • Number of Movers: Hourly rates can range from $25 to $50 for one or two movers, increasing to $100 to $200 for a team of four or more.

  • Services: Additional services like packing, unpacking, and storage will add to the cost.

  • Specialty Items: Moving large or delicate items such as pianos, vehicles, or large aquariums incurs extra charges.

  • Timing and Access: The time of year, your specific moving date, and the ease of access to your home can affect rates.

Don’t forget to account for other potential costs like moving supplies and tipping your movers.

According to the U.S. Department of Housing and Urban Development, mobile homes built before 1976 do not meet the current safety standards and shouldn’t be moved even a short distance.

Apartments come with strict regulations about what pets are allowed, so check before you sign a lease. If you have a fish or reptile, wait to move them until everything is set up and you’re ready to do a special move just for them and their aquarium/terrarium.

For a dog or cat, be sure you have a carrier before the move. On moving day, it’s best to designate a “safe room” or even a crate for your pet to help them get used to the new space. Keep everything they need in the safe room, and let them explore the rest of the apartment in their own time.

You should consider hiring professional movers for moves that seem too daunting, dangerous, or involve large, heavy objects. The larger your home and the longer the distance, the more likely you are to need professional help. A moving service can take the hardest tasks off your plate and reduce the risk of personal injury. However, if you are only moving a few light items, you can save money by moving on your own and renting a truck. Keep in mind that a DIY move requires significant planning and time. A hybrid option is also available, where you hire movers just to lift and transport heavy items to your vehicle.

The first step in moving a house is to provide blueprints and assess which parts of the house you can move. The next steps are obtaining permits, inspecting the structure, securing road permits, and getting bank approval.

When it's time to move, professionals can prepare the house by disconnecting utilities, removing items, and adding support braces. The house is then lifted with steel beams, jacked up, and placed on dollies for transport. Once it’s at the new location, it gets lowered onto the new foundation, utilities get reconnected, and additional features, like porches or garages, are added.
